    About the author










    Mark Miller serves as the Vice President of High Performance Leadership at Chick-fil-A, Inc. He began his career at Chick-fil-A more than four decades ago as an hourly team member in one of the chain's local restaurants. Shortly thereafter, he became the 16th corporate employee when he went to work in the warehouse. Since that day, he has served in leadership roles across the business including, Corporate Communications, Quality & Customer Satisfaction, Restaurant Operations, Training & Development, and more. During Mark's tenure, Chick-fil-A's annual sales have grown from $75 million to almost $20 billion.


    For the last 25 years, Mark has focused his energy on serving leaders: helping them grow themselves, their teams, and their organizations. He has traveled the world encouraging and equipping leaders. Mark began writing years ago when he teamed up with Ken Blanchard to write the international bestseller, The Secret. Over one million copies of Mark's books are in print in 25 languages. Culture Rules is his 11th book to date.
